.invest_inner .invest_title{
    padding:70px 0 ;
    font-size: 40px;
    text-align: center;
    color: #676767;
}
.invest_inner .invest_title span{
    border-bottom: 2px dashed #e99d9d;
}
.invest_inner{
    padding-bottom: 140px;
}
.invest_inner .case_list{
    padding: 0 40px;
}
.invest_inner .case_list li{
    float: left;
    width: 17%;
    margin:1.5% 1.5%;
    position: relative;
}
.invest_inner .case_list li .show_name{
    width: 100%;
    height: 100%;
    left: 0;
    top:0;
    text-align: center;
    font-size: 30px;
    padding-top: 35%;
    color: #fff;
    position: absolute;
    background-color: rgba(202,7,12,.9);
    display: none;
}
.invest_inner .case_list li img{
    width: 100%;
    border: 1px solid #b4b4b4;
}
/*移动端适配*/
@media (max-width: 999px) and (min-width: 700px){
    .invest_inner .case_list li{
        width: 21%;
        margin: 2% 2%;
    }
    .invest_inner .case_list li .show_name{
        font-size: 24px;
    }
}
@media (max-width: 700px) and (min-width: 500px){
    .invest_inner .case_list li{
        width: 30.33%;
        margin: 1.5% 1.5%;
    }
    .invest_inner .case_list li .show_name{
        font-size: 24px;
    }
}
@media (max-width: 500px){
    .invest_inner .case_list li{
        width: 46%;
        margin: 2% 2%;
    }
    .invest_inner .case_list li .show_name{
        font-size: 20px;
    }

}

/*移动端适配结束*/